Clemson
Meeks is a prototypical strong safety who would excel in a Cover-3 match or primarily two-high safety system that values downhill run support and aggressive tackling.
Year 1 contributor on special teams and a rotational box safety, with the ceiling to develop into a starting strong safety.
Single-high safety schemes that demand extensive deep-field coverage responsibilities.
Meeks' physical play and ability to contribute in the box make him an immediate asset in run defense within a complementary safety scheme.
